The Chimera FTSE ADX 15 ETF (the Seventh Sub-Fund) seeks to provide investors with a nonShariah compliant total return, taking into account capital and income returns, which reflects the return of an equity index called the FTSE ADX 15 (the Index).

CHADX15 invests in stocks. The fund's major sectors are Finance, with 37.67% stocks, and Health Services, with 33.01% of the basket. The assets are mostly located in the Middle East region.
CHADX15 top holdings are International Holdings Company PJSC and First Abu Dhabi Bank P.J.S.C., occupying 31.68% and 16.09% of the portfolio correspondingly.
CHADX15 last dividends amounted to 0.01 AED. Six months before that, the issuer paid 0.04 AED in dividends, which shows a 544.64% decrease.
CHADX15 assets under management is ‪246.17 M‬ AED. It's risen 0.07% over the last month.
CHADX15 fund flows account for ‪−34.21 M‬ AED (1 year). Many traders use this metric to get insight into investors' sentiment and evaluate whether it's time to buy or sell the fund.
Yes, CHADX15 pays dividends to its holders with the dividend yield of 1.24%. The last dividend (Jan 10, 2025) amounted to 0.01 AED. The dividends are paid semi-annually.
CHADX15 shares are issued by Chimera Investment LLC under the brand Chimera. The ETF was launched on Nov 23, 2022, and its management style is Passive.
CHADX15 expense ratio is 1.00% meaning you'd have to pay 1.00% of your investment to help manage the fund.
CHADX15 follows the FTSE ADX 15 Index - AED - Benchmark TR Net.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
